Presidential Address.

Arthritis & Rheumatology 2019 January 31
I am both honored and humbled to deliver this address as the President of the ACR. The honor does not come from the title, but rather from the precedents, performance and professionalism that defines those in the field of rheumatology. I am extremely proud to be a rheumatologist. Although I always wanted to be a doctor, I didn't always want to be a rheumatologist. Fortunately, I was exposed to the essential features of this profession as a medical student, allowing me to start what has become a great life journey. I credit three wonderful teachers with opening the amazing world of rheumatology to a bright eyed young medical student. Steve Campbell, Mike Davey and Jim Rosenbaum at the Oregon Health Sciences University showed me through their teaching and their skills the essential features of our profession, just as they have for many other generations of medical and graduate students.
